Changes effective August 1 aimed at preventing fraud As of August 1, 2023, significant changes to hunting and fishing license requirements are taking effect in Texas. These updates are set to impact not only residents but also visitors to the Lone Star State who wish to engage in its rich hunting and fishing traditions. The Texas Parks and Wildlife Department (TPWD) has introduced these changes primarily to combat fraud and make sure that licenses, particularly those offering discounted rates, are issued only to eligible individuals. The state of Texas is poised to implement significant changes to its regulations governing the sale and use of THC products, signaling a notable shift in the state’s cannabis policy. As these new regulations take effect, they will cap the THC levels in smokable products at 0.3 percent, a decision expected to drastically alter the landscape for products like pre-rolled joints and hemp flowers, which have been popular with consumers.
